Output 289170ea758cd7c2d627a27441fdebacbdab34dc13ca84a0cb8236567bc485e7:6

value
27210401
script pubkey
OP_0 OP_PUSHBYTES_20 23858dd635622db5c26dd2d50d726f205e72e838
address
bc1qywzcm434vgkmtsnd6t2s6un0yp0896pcqwrwwz
transaction
289170ea758cd7c2d627a27441fdebacbdab34dc13ca84a0cb8236567bc485e7
confirmations
161354
spent
true